1995 Notre Dame Fighting Irish football team
The 1995 Notre Dame Fighting Irish football team represented the University of Notre Dame as an independent during the 1995 NCAA Division I-A football season. Led by tenth-year head coach Lou Holtz, the Fighting Irish compiled a record of 9–3 with a loss to Florida State in the [1996 1996 Orange Bowl (January)|Orange Bowl (January)|Orange Bowl]. The team played home games at Notre Dame Stadium in Notre Dame, Indiana.
